RULING

The applicant Paul Mwita Robi was charged with the robbery with violence in 2006.  He was sentence to death. The death sentence was upheld by the High Court and the Court of Appeal too in 2020.

In his application filed on the 16/8/2018 he seeks resentencing in light of the Supreme Court decision in Francis Karioko Muruatetu and 2 others versus Republic [2017] eKLR.  The death sentence meted on the applicant and affirmed by the High Court and Court of Appeal is unconstitutional.

I have considered the circumstance of the case as stated in the Court of Appeal judgment and the applicant’s mitigating facts.

Bearing in mind the decision in the Muruatetu case. I set aside the death sentence passed on the applicant and substitute it with a sentence of 20 years to run from the date of sentence by the trial court.  The applicant has a right of appeal within 14 days.
